`
sakakokiya
  • 浏览: 507342 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

介绍一下Prototype的$()函数,$F()函数,$A()函数都是什么作用?

阅读更多
$() 方法是在DOM中使用过于频繁的 document.getElementById() 方法的一个便利的简写,就像这个DOM方法一样,这个方法返回参数传入的id的那个元素。
$F()函数是另一个大收欢迎的“快捷键”,它能用于返回任何表单输入控件的值,比如text box,drop-down list。这个方法也能用元素id或元素本身做为参数。
$A()函数能把它接收到的单个的参数转换成一个Array对象。
分享到:
评论

相关推荐

    Prototype 学习 工具函数学习($A方法)

    在Prototype中,`$A`是一个非常实用的工具函数,它的主要作用是将一个类数组对象转换成真正的Array对象。这个函数的重要性在于,它能够处理那些具有索引但不是真正数组的对象,如DOM方法返回的NodeList。 `$A`函数...

    Prototype详解

    Prototype是什么? Prototype是一个由Sam Stephenson创建的JavaScript库,旨在简化和标准化JavaScript编程,使之成为Web应用程序开发的重要工具之一,尤其是在Web 2.0时代。在Prototype出现之前,开发者面临着跨...

    javascript函数式编程

    JavaScript中的Array.prototype方法如`map`、`filter`、`reduce`都是高阶函数的实例,它们用于处理数组而不会改变原数组。 3. **闭包**:闭包是JavaScript中的一个关键特性,它允许函数访问并操作其词法作用域内的...

    javascript指南和函数式编程

    2. **高阶函数**:利用函数作为参数或返回值,如Array.prototype.map、Array.prototype.reduce等。 3. **柯里化(Currying)**:将接受多个参数的函数转化为接受一个参数并返回另一个函数的过程。 4. **函数组合...

    程序设计-函数的声明与函数的原型.pptx

    函数的原型(Function Prototype)实际上是函数声明的一个别称,它包含了函数的基本信息,即函数名、返回类型和参数类型,但不包括函数体。函数原型通常出现在函数定义的前面,特别是在函数被调用的地方。 函数定义...

    prototype介绍和使用方法

    《prototype介绍和使用方法》 在JavaScript开发中,Prototype是一个重要的库,由Sam Stephenson创建,主要用于提升Web应用程序的交互性和用户体验,特别是在实现Web 2.0特性时。Prototype库的核心理念是通过提供一...

    构造函数和实例

    在之前的例子中,通过new操作符调用构造函数F,不仅创建了一个名为f的新实例,而且还隐式地将f的内部原型链接到了F的prototype属性指向的原型对象。所以,f可以访问到在F.prototype上定义的say方法。 4. 实例属性...

    有缘函数详细讲解实例

    例如,`f(g(x))` 表示先执行函数 g,再将结果传递给函数 f。 4. **闭包**:在某些编程语言中,有缘函数经常与闭包结合使用,闭包允许函数记住其定义时的作用域,即使在函数被调用后仍能访问这些变量。 接下来,...

    【JavaScript源代码】JavaScript中箭头函数与普通函数的区别详解.docx

    JavaScript中的箭头函数和普通函数在使用上有显著的差异,这些差异主要体现在以下几个方面: 1. **函数定义的简洁性**: - 箭头函数的语法更紧凑,可以视为匿名函数的一种简写形式。如果函数体只包含一个表达式,...

    prototype.js手册

    prototype.js是什么? 万一你没有使用过大名鼎鼎的prototype.js,那么让我来告诉你,prototype.js是由Sam Stephenson写的一个javascript类库。这个构思奇妙,而且兼容标准的类库,能帮助你轻松建立有高度互动的web...

    Prototype1.5.1使用手册

    《Prototype 1.5.1使用手册》是针对JavaScript库Prototype的一个详细指南,该库是Web开发中的一个强大工具,尤其在处理DOM操作、Ajax交互和函数增强方面表现卓越。本手册以.chm(Compiled Help Manual)格式提供,...

    compose是对处理函数集functions组合后的复合函数的统称代码展示了三种不同的compose函数

    `compose` 的基本形式通常为 `(f, g, ..., h)(x) === h(g(f(x)))`,其中 `f`, `g`, ..., `h` 是待组合的函数,`x` 是初始输入值。 2. 三种`compose`函数实现 - **递归实现**: ```javascript function compose(....

    prototype介绍

    【prototype.js介绍】 prototype.js是由Sam Stephenson编写的JavaScript库,它主要目的是简化JavaScript编程,特别是在构建具有高度交互性和Web2.0特性的富客户端页面时。这个库的设计巧妙且兼容标准,使得开发者...

    vue-27-prototype.mp4

    prototype是函数对象上面预设的对象属性 1. JS中所有的东西都是... JS中构造函数和实例(对象)之间有微妙的关系,构造函数通过定义prototype来约定其实例的规格, 再通过 new 来构造出实例, 他们的作用就是生产对象。

    prototype的Ajax介绍

    ### Prototype的Ajax介绍 #### 一、Prototype框架与Ajax **Prototype** 是一款JavaScript库,其设计目的是为了简化客户端脚本编程。它提供了一系列高级功能,使得开发人员能够更加高效地构建动态网页应用。其中,*...

    protoType.ppt

    6. **数据转换**:`$F()`和`$A()`函数分别用于获取表单元素的值和转换为数组,简化了数据处理。 ### 主要功能 1. **选取元素**:`$()`函数是一个简化的`document.getElementById()`,根据ID选取元素。同时,`$$()`...

    prototype开发笔记.doc

    1.1. Prototype 是什么? Prototype 是一个JavaScript框架,其核心目标是提高开发者的生产力,通过提供一套优雅的API来处理常见的JavaScript编程任务。它包括对JavaScript核心类型和对象的扩展,如Array、String、...

    NX二次开发UF-ASSEM-ask-prototype-of-occ 函数介绍

    NX二次开发UF_ASSEM_ask_prototype_of_occ 函数介绍,Ufun提供了一系列丰富的 API 函数,可以帮助用户实现自动化、定制化和扩展 NX 软件的功能。无论您是从事机械设计、制造、模具设计、逆向工程、CAE 分析等领域的...

Global site tag (gtag.js) - Google Analytics